jquery怎么判断页面中是否存在某元素

如题所述

jquery判断页面中是否存在某元素,有一个思路是这样的:
比如:我们要判断页面中是否存在div元素,那么我们可以这样写:
<script>
if($('div').length>0) {
alert('页面中存在div元素');
} else {
alert('页面中不存在div元素');
}
</script>
上述代码思路说明 : 判断某一个元素的集合的个数。若是为0,则代表没有这样元素;若是大于0,则代表有这个元素。
纯手打,望采纳。
温馨提示:答案为网友推荐,仅供参考
第1个回答  2018-01-03
你可以用jQuery对象的length属性,如果大于0则表示所选元素存在,即:if(jQuery("div")>0){ alert("存在div元素!");}
第2个回答  2018-11-28
<dvi class="test"></div>

if(
$(".test").length>0){
console.log('存在');
}

第3个回答  2018-01-02
某元素指的是什么?
alert($("div").size());
第4个回答  2018-01-03
两岸猿声啼不住,轻舟已过万重山。
相似回答